Private day tour to Dahshur and Egyptian museum




Description
Start your full day private tour as you meet your private tour guide and proceed to the area of Dahshur where you will have the opportunity to explore the interior of the Red Pyramd that is considered the oldest true pyramid in the world built by king Snefru about 2600 B.C. and then have a closer look at the Bent Pyramid which is the most preserved pyramid. After that you will enjoy a delicious lunch at a good quality restaurant. Later you will move to the heart of Cairo downtown where the Egyptian museum of antiquities is located, it has the biggest collection of ancient Egyptian artifacts in the world. At the end of the tour you will be transferred back to your hotel.
